Job Description
About the Role
The Personal Assistant will provide direct executive support to the Owner while assisting across administration, finance, and operational functions. This is an integrated role that combines traditional PA responsibilities with financial and systems support.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ide full executive PA and secretarial support to the Owner
- Manage diaries, meetings, appointments, and correspondence
- Prepare documentation, reports, and presentations
- Coordinate communication across administration, finance, and operations
- Track action items and ensure follow-through across departments
- Assist with financial administration, including reviewing bank statements and basic reconciliations
- Monitor invoices and support accounts tracking processes
- Provide support to the Accounts function when required
- Maintain organized digital and manual filing systems
- Assist in improving administrative systems and processes
- Use digital tools and AI platforms to enhance efficiency and organization
- Handle confidential information with discretion
- Liaise with service providers and stakeholders as required
- Support general office management duties
Requirements
- Proven experience as a Personal Assistant, Executive Assistant, or Office Manager
- Exposure to accounting or financial administration (bank statements, reconciliations, invoice tracking)
- Proficient in MS Office Suite
- Valid Driver’s License
- Comfortable working with digital tools and AI systems to improve workflow
Qualifications
- Formal education/certifications not specified.
Salary & Benefits
R20 000 – R22 000 per month (slight flexibility for highly experienced candidates)

About Client Services/Sales Support Jobs in Kwazulu-Natal
The Client Services/Sales Support field is a rapidly evolving sector in Kwazulu-Natal, with many multinational companies operating in the region and requiring skilled professionals to support their sales teams. Typically, this role involves providing administrative support to sales representatives, managing customer relationships, and assisting with sales process-related tasks. Generally, candidates with strong communication and interpersonal skills are well-suited for these types of roles.
The salary range for Client Services/Sales Support positions in Kwazulu-Natal is broad and can vary dep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. Broadly speaking, entry-level positions may fall within the R30 000 – R50 000 per annum range, while more senior roles could potentially exceed R80 000 – R120 000 per annum. However, it is essential to note that actual salaries can vary significantly depending on individual circumstances.
Common skills required for Client Services/Sales Support roles include excellent communication and interpersonal skills, attention to detail, organisational abilities, and the ability to work under pressure. Typically, a strong proficiency in Microsoft Office software, particularly Word, Excel, and Outlook, is also essential. Additionally, the ability to build rapport with clients and colleagues, as well as effective time management and problem-solving skills, are highly valued.
The Client Services/Sales Support field is often associated with various industries, including financ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and more. Many companies in these sectors require skilled professionals to support their sales teams, making it a diverse and dynamic field to work in.
In terms of career development, Client Services/Sales Support roles can provide a solid foundation for advancement into more senior positions or related fields such as account management, business analysis, or project coordination. Typically, candidates with strong performance records and a willingness to take on additional responsibilities can expect opportunities for career progression within the company or industry.
